About Representative Howard Henry Baker



Howard Henry Baker (born January 12, 1902) was a Republican member of the United States House of Representatives from Tennessee. He represented Tennessee’s 2nd Congressional District and served as a historical member of Congress during the mid-twentieth century. His congressional career is documented under the bioguide ID B000062.

Baker served seven consecutive terms in the U.S. House, holding office from January 3, 1951, to January 3, 1965. Throughout this fourteen-year period, he served as a Representative for Tennessee’s 2nd District, consistently aligned with the Republican Party.
